Abstract
The utility model discloses the small scale robot ancon parts of a kind of speed reducer and electric machine built-in, including elbow casting, elbow casting side is provided with speed reducer mounting surface, the opposite other side is provided with motor mounting surface, it is arranged between speed reducer mounting surface and motor mounting surface jagged, speed reducer includes central shaft, steel wheel flexbile gear component and wave producer, wave producer is fixed on center shaft, steel wheel flexbile gear component is installed together with wave producer fitting, central shaft is equipped with speed reducer output gear, motor includes motor output shaft, motor output gear is installed on motor output shaft, speed reducer output gear is engaged by notch with motor output gear.The speed reducer and electric machine built-in of the utility model, it is simple and compact for structure, the torque of motor reduces, the reduction ratio of speed reducer reduces, reduce the requirement of motor and speed reducer, the utility model shortens the output shaft length of speed reducer and motor to reduce casting overall dimension, and reliable transmission reduces the overall dimensions of entire casting.

Specific implementation mode
The utility model is further described below in conjunction with the accompanying drawings.
As shown in Figs 1-4, the small scale robot ancon part of a kind of speed reducer and electric machine built-in, including elbow casting 1, elbow casting
1 side is provided with speed reducer mounting surface 16, and the opposite other side is provided with motor mounting surface 17, and speed reducer is installed by speed reducer
Flange 11 is mounted on speed reducer mounting surface, and motor 15 is mounted on by motor mounting flange 14 on motor mounting surface, speed reducer
Jagged 18 are arranged between mounting surface and motor mounting surface, speed reducer includes central shaft 6, steel wheel flexbile gear component 3 and wave producer
5, wave producer 5 is fixed on by bearing 4 and central shaft axle sleeve 7 on central shaft 6, steel wheel flexbile gear component 3 and 5 fitting of wave producer
It is installed together, central shaft 6 is equipped with speed reducer output gear 2, and motor 15 includes motor output shaft, is pacified on motor output shaft
Equipped with motor output gear 9, motor output gear 9 is engaged across notch with speed reducer output gear 2.Before steel wheel flexbile gear component 3
Face connects speed reducer mounting flange 11, and the back side connects speed reducer rear cover flange 12, and speed reducer central shaft 6 is provided with wire-passing tube 8, mistake
Spool 8 is fixed by speed reducer rear cover flange 12, and 8 one end of wire-passing tube is provided with solidus buckle 10, and solidus buckle 10 has upper and lower two
Part forms, and cable can be tightened to a whole beam, be arranged between wire-passing tube 8 and the binding face of speed reducer rear cover flange 12 O-shaped
Sealing ring prevents oil leakage, speed reducer mounting flange 11 and speed reducer rear cover flange 12 respectively with speed reducer steel wheel flexbile gear
The front and back of component 3 is fixed together, and motor output gear 9 is connected by motor gear mounting flange 13 and motor output shaft
It connects, mounting O-shaped sealing ring prevents oil leakage between motor gear mounting flange 13 and elbow casting.
It is processed between the motor and speed reducer mounting surface of elbow casting jagged.Motor output gear passes through notch and speed reducer
Output gear is meshed, and setting in this way shortens the output shaft length of speed reducer and motor, to reduce casting overall dimension,
Speed reducer output gear and motor output gear are added in transmission, changes reduction ratio so that the torque of motor reduces, speed reducer
Reduction ratio reduce, reduce the requirement of motor and speed reducer so that the size of motor and speed reducer becomes smaller so that meet
The requirement of small scale robot ancon part.
